Items in the audit files are in comma-separated values (csv) format. Table 3-2 explains the output items in the two

types of audit log files.

Table 3-2

Login Information and Basic Information Output

No. Item

Explanation

1

Login user ID

The user ID.

2

SLPR number

The SLPR number. When a storage administrator has logged in, “99” is output.

3

Date

Year, month and day the audit log was created (YYYYMMDD).

4

Time

The hour, minute, second and millisecond the audit log was created
(HH:MM:SSxxx).

5

Time zone

The time difference between UT (Universal Time, formerly GMT) and the local
time is output as “± HH:MM” (HH: hour, MM: minute).

6

Function abbreviation

See Table 3.3 for a description of the abbreviations.

7

Operation name

-The login information file contains “Login” or “Logout”.

8

Parameters

-The setting information file contains the operation name and product. See Table
3.4 and Table 3.5 for more information.

9

Operation result

- The IP address of the XP Remote Web Console client used for logon is output in
the login information file (login.log). No information is output for log off or other
setting information.

10

Log information serial number

- The detailed information of the performed setting operation may be output as a
parameter. If this occurs, separate detailed information is not output.

To download the audit log file:

1.

Log on as a storage administrator and open the XP Remote Web Console main pane (Figure 3-1).

2.

Click either Audit:Normal (

), Audit:Warning (

), or Audit:Wraparound

(

) on the upper right corner of the XP Remote Web Console main pane (see Figure

3-4).

3.

Specify the destination the file name, and click Save.
